Canara HSBC Life Insurance Files SEBI Reg 74(5) Certificate for Q3FY26
Canara HSBC Life Insurance Company Limited submitted its SEBI Regulation 74(5) certificate for the quarter ended December 31, 2025. The company's RTA, KFin Technologies Limited, confirmed all dematerialization and cancellation procedures were followed within the stipulated timeframe.

Canara HSBC Life Insurance Company Limited has submitted a certificate under Regulation 74(5) of the SEBI (Depositories and Participants) Regulations, 2018, for the quarter ended December 31, 2025. This certificate was received from the company's Registrar and Transfer Agent (RTA), KFin Technologies Limited.
The RTA confirmed that the details of securities dematerialized during the specified period have been furnished to all stock exchanges where the company's shares are listed. Furthermore, KFin Technologies Limited confirmed that the security certificates received for dematerialization have been duly verified, mutilated, and cancelled, with the names of the depositories substituted in the registered owner's records within 15 days of receipt.
The company has requested that this submission be taken on record by the National Stock Exchange of India Limited and BSE Limited. The registered office of Canara HSBC Life Insurance Company Limited is located in New Delhi, with corporate offices in Gurugram, Haryana.
